Una macchina ha un volante.

English Translation

A car has one steering wheel.

As an avid reader of “gialli” I recently learned that “la volante” (not “il volante”) means a police squad car.

La “Squadra volante” is a police section with the characteristic of moving quickly and in a short time, they normally use cars with good sporting characteristics. Their cars were once called “panthers”.
I remember three famous cars used many years ago from the Police: Alfa Romeo Giulia, Alfa Romeo Alfetta and Alfa Romeo 155

The Metropolitan Police in London also has a famous Flying Squad, known as “the Sweeney” (Cockney rhyming slang, Sweeney Todd, Flying Squad) and immortalised in a 1970’s TV cop show.
